Abstract (en)
[origin: EP2393065A2] The method involves searching a valuable document in a predefined inspection region using images (Abb.1, Abb.2) of a surface region if a predefined security feature is determined. An image of the valuable document is generated using the images of the surface region if the valuable document is found in the predefined inspection region. The image is stored in a valuable document data memory when predefined criterion are satisfied. A determination is made that a surface in the predefined inspection region is provided with the valuable document. An independent claim is also included for a device for automatically inspecting whether a region of a surface of an article is provided with a valuable document.
